Ingredients for Lobster Macaroni and Cheese
- 8 ounces elbow macaroni: This classic pasta shape is perfect for holding onto that luxurious cheese sauce. Make sure to cook it al dente so it has a nice bite!
- 2 cups shredded sharp cheddar cheese: This is where the magic happens! The sharpness of the cheese adds a wonderful depth of flavor that pairs beautifully with the lobster.
- 1 cup milk: Whole milk works best here, adding creaminess without being too heavy. It helps to balance the richness of the cheese and cream.
- 1 cup heavy cream: For that ultra-creamy texture, heavy cream is essential. It makes the sauce velvety and indulgent!
- 1/2 cup grated Parmesan cheese: This adds a nice nutty flavor and helps thicken the sauce. Plus, who can resist that cheesy goodness?
- 1/2 teaspoon garlic powder: Just a pinch of garlic powder gives a lovely aromatic kick without overwhelming the dish.
- 1/2 teaspoon onion powder: This enhances the savory flavor profile, making every bite even more delicious!
- 1/4 teaspoon cayenne pepper: A little heat goes a long way! It adds a subtle warmth that elevates the entire dish.
- 1 tablespoon butter: Use unsalted butter to sauté and enrich the cheese sauce. It adds a nice richness that ties everything together.
- 2 cups cooked lobster meat, chopped: The star of the show! Fresh, sweet lobster meat adds an elegant touch. Make sure to chop it into bite-sized pieces for the best experience!
How to Prepare Lobster Macaroni and Cheese
Cooking the Macaroni
First things first, let’s get that macaroni cooking! Bring a large pot of salted water to a boil, then add in your 8 ounces of elbow macaroni. Cook it according to the package instructions, usually about 7-8 minutes, until it’s al dente. You want it to have just a little bite because it’ll continue to cook in the oven. Once it’s done, drain it well and give it a quick rinse under cold water to stop the cooking process. Set it aside while we whip up that amazing cheese sauce!
Making the Cheese Sauce
In a medium pot, melt 1 tablespoon of butter over medium heat. It’s going to create a luscious base for our sauce! Once melted, pour in 1 cup of milk and 1 cup of heavy cream. Stir it gently until it’s warmed through—don’t let it boil! Next, it’s time to add the stars of our show: 2 cups of shredded sharp cheddar cheese and 1/2 cup of grated Parmesan cheese. Stir, stir, stir until everything is beautifully melted and smooth. Then sprinkle in 1/2 teaspoon of garlic powder, 1/2 teaspoon of onion powder, and 1/4 teaspoon of cayenne pepper. Mix it all together and let those flavors mingle!
Combining Ingredients
Now comes the fun part! Add your cooked macaroni and the 2 cups of chopped lobster meat right into the cheese sauce. Gently fold everything together until the macaroni and lobster are coated in that creamy, cheesy goodness. Don’t rush this part; you want every little piece of pasta and lobster to be equally covered. Yum!
Baking the Dish
Transfer your glorious mixture into a greased baking dish, spreading it out evenly. Pop it into a preheated oven at 350°F (175°C) and let it bake for about 20 minutes, or until it’s bubbly and golden on top. Tips for Success
To make the best lobster macaroni and cheese, here are a few pro tips that’ll elevate your dish! First, always use fresh lobster if you can—it really makes a difference in flavor and texture. If you’re using frozen, make sure to thaw it completely and pat it dry before chopping. When it comes to the cheeses, don’t skimp! A good quality sharp cheddar will bring out the best flavors, and feel free to mix in your favorite cheese for a twist.
Also, be mindful of the cooking time for your macaroni. Overcooking it means mushy pasta later, so aim for that perfect al dente bite. And don’t forget to taste your cheese sauce before combining! Adjust the seasonings to your liking; a little more cayenne can really amp up the flavor. Trust me, these little details will take your lobster mac and cheese from good to spectacular!
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use frozen lobster meat? Absolutely! Just make sure to thaw it completely and pat it dry before adding it to the dish. Fresh is great, but frozen can work well, too!
What type of cheese can I use? While I love using sharp cheddar for its rich flavor, you can mix it up! Try adding Gruyère, fontina, or even a bit of smoked cheese for a unique twist.
Can I make this dish ahead of time? Yes, you can prepare it a day in advance! Just assemble the dish and cover it tightly. When you’re ready to bake, let it sit at room temperature for about 30 minutes before popping it in the oven.
How do I reheat leftovers? To reheat, place the leftover lobster macaroni and cheese in a baking dish, cover it with foil, and warm it in a 350°F (175°C) oven until heated through. This keeps it nice and creamy!

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Leftover lobster macaroni and cheese is a treasure, so let’s make sure it stays delicious! To store, simply transfer any leftovers into an airtight container and pop it in the refrigerator. It should be good for about 3-4 days. If you want to freeze it, I recommend doing so before baking. Just cover the dish tightly with plastic wrap and then foil to prevent freezer burn. It can last up to 2 months in the freezer!
When you’re ready to enjoy those leftovers, reheat them in a 350°F (175°C) oven. Cover with foil to keep the moisture in and bake until warmed through, about 20-25 minutes. This way, you’ll maintain that creamy texture and rich flavor—yum!
